app 快速开发资源库
随着移动互联网的迅速发展,各种类型的移动应用也越来越多,尤其是在App Store和Google Play等应用商店,App的数量翻倍增长。因此,越来越多的人开始寻找快速开发App的方法,以提高开发效率和节省时间。这时候,App快速开发资源库便应运而生,成为许多人开发App的首选。下面将介绍App快...
2023-10-13 围观 : 4次
浏览器User-Agent(简称UA)是浏览器用来识别自己的字符串,可以包括操作系统、浏览器版本等信息。它是HTTP请求头的一部分,服务器通过解析UA来判断客户端的类型,以此进行适配和响应。
UA的格式一般如下所示:
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.36
其中,Mozilla/5.0代表浏览器的类型和版本,Windows NT 10.0代表操作系统的类型和版本,Win64代表系统的位数,x64代表CPU的位数,AppleWebKit/537.36代表渲染引擎的类型和版本,KHTML, like Gecko代表对于网页排版的兼容性,Chrome/58.0.3029.110代表浏览器的名称和版本,Safari/537.36代表浏览器的内核和版本。
浏览器UA的作用主要有以下几个方面:
1. 服务器端适配:服务器可以通过解析UA来判断客户端的类型,以此进行适配和响应。例如,一些网站可能会为不同的浏览器提供不同的样式,以此来获得更好的用户体验。
2. 统计分析:网站可以通过分析UA来获取用户的浏览器类型和版本信息,以此来了解用户的使用情况,调整网站的功能和性能。
3. 安全防护:一些恶意攻击可能会利用浏览器的漏洞进行攻击,因此服务器可以通过UA来识别客户端的类型和版本,以此来进行安全防护。
4. 网站兼容性:不同的浏览器对于网页排版和渲染可能存在不同的实现方式,因此网站可以通过分析UA来进行兼容性调整,以此来保证网站的正确显示。
总的来说,浏览器UA是HTTP请求头的一部分,它包含了浏览器的类型、版本、操作系统等信息,服务器可以通过解析UA来进行适配和响应,网站可以通过分析UA来了解用户的使用情况和进行兼容性调整,同时也可以用来进行安全防护。
随着移动互联网的迅速发展,各种类型的移动应用也越来越多,尤其是在App Store和Google Play等应用商店,App的数量翻倍增长。因此,越来越多的人开始寻找快速开发App的方法,以提高开发效率和节省时间。这时候,App快速开发资源库便应运而生,成为许多人开发App的首选。下面将介绍App快...
在iOS开发中,ipa包是将应用程序打包成一个可安装的文件,可供用户从App Store下载并安装。上传ipa包到App Store是发布应用程序的最后步骤。在这篇文章中,我们将介绍ipa包上传到App Store的原理和详细步骤。## 原理在iOS开发中,将应用程序打包成ipa包是一个必要步骤。i...
随着移动互联网时代的到来,App的使用越来越普及,各种类型的App也越来越多。而App的功能也不再局限于单一的功能,有时我们需要将其他功能集成到我们的App里,这时就需要用到插件。插件简单来说,就是一个独立的组件,可以在不修改原App的情况下,为原App增加新的功能。插件可以独立开发,也可以由第三方...
在移动互联网时代,移动应用程序越来越普及。如今,很多人开始学习移动应用程序开发以满足市场需求。但是,想要开发一款好的应用程序,需要掌握一系列的基本步骤。下面,就带大家详细介绍一下移动应用程序的开发步骤。1. 设计阶段在开始开发应用程序之前,必须首先要进行设计。它包括应用程序的整体架构、UI界面、使用...
HTML是一种用于创建网页和网站的标记语言,而APK则是Android应用程序的包文件。在某些情况下,开发人员可能需要将他们的HTML网站打包成一个APK文件,以便可以在Android设备上安装和运行。下面将介绍如何将HTML打包成APK文件。首先,需要使用Apache Cordova或PhoneG...